KLP Kapitalforvaltning AS grew its stake in Marvell Technology, Inc. (NASDAQ:MRVL - Free Report) by 1.1% during the first qu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the SEC. The firm owned 414,039 shares of the semiconductor company's stock after acquiring an additional 4,700 shares during the period. KLP Kapitalforvaltning AS's holdings in Marvell Technology were worth $25,492,000 as of its most recent filing with the SEC.

Insider Buying and Selling at Marvell Technology
In related news, COO Chris Koopmans sold 6,000 shares of the company's stock in a transaction on Thursday, May 15th. The shares were sold at an average price of $65.10, for a total value of $390,600.00. Following the completion of the sale, the chief operating officer owned 92,065 shares in the company, valued at $5,993,431.50. This represents a 6.12% decrease in their position. The transaction was disclosed in a document filed with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is available through the SEC website. Also, CFO Willem A. Meintjes sold 1,500 shares of the company's stock in a transaction on Monday, June 16th. The shares were sold at an average price of $68.52, for a total transaction of $102,780.00. Following the completion of the sale, the chief financial officer owned 121,348 shares of the company's stock, valued at approximately $8,314,764.96. This trade represents a 1.22% decrease in their position. The disclosure for this sale can be found here. Insiders have sold 17,934 shares of company stock worth $1,187,826 in the last 90 days. Company insiders own 0.19% of the company's stock.

Marvell Technology (NASDAQ:MRVL -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, May 29th. The semiconductor company reported $0.62 EPS for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.61 by $0.01. Marvell Technology had a negative net margin of 7.56% and a positive return on equity of 8.42%. The firm had revenue of $1.90 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$1.88 billion. During the same quarter in the prior year, the firm earned $0.24 EPS. Marvell Technology's revenue for the quarter was up 63.3% on a year-over-year basis. On average, research analysts predict that Marvell Technology, Inc. will post 0.91 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Marvell Technology Company Profile

Marvell Technology,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, provides data infrastructure semiconductor solutions, spanning the data center core to network edge. The company develops and scales complex System-on-a-Chip architectures, integrating analog, mixed-signal, and digital signal processing functionality.
